The new Tottenham Hotspur stadium – with a 62,000-seat capacity – has the world’s first dividing, retractable multi-use football pitch, which can change into an artificial surface to stage NFL, boxing, rugby and concerts.
The new stadium was built on the same site as the previous building, which was demolished in 2017. The updated bowl structure ensures spectators are closer to the pitch than at any other comparable UK ground, with uninterrupted views for everyone. It is also powered by 100% renewable energy, making it one of the most efficient stadiums on the globe.
